I don't think anybody here has mentioned Earth Wind and Rider. Their quality seems high but their customer service lately has dropped to nil. This past year I became a fan of Ibex. Theirs are the first jerseys I can truly wear with no base layer and not be bothered by itchiness. (For all the talk about "soft Merino wool," I have always had to wear a base layer until Ibex.) I think their fit is fantastic, too, plus they offer their wool jerseys in various weights, including one so light I can wear it in SoCal in the summer.
